Despite allowing 188 first-half yards, North Carolina's defense prevented the Cardinals from scoring as the teams reached halftime tied at 0-0. In the second half, the Tar Heels outgained Louisville 202 yards to 85 and the Cardinals failed to score until 42 seconds remained. Freshman became the first UNC player in 27 years to rush for 100 yards in four straight games. (Charlotte Observer)
